我在android中制作了一个视频播放器应用程序。 现在从文件浏览器,如果有人想打开视频,我希望我的应用程序名称可以从视频播放器应用程序列表中选择,以播放该视频。
为了让我的应用程序成为播放多媒体视频文件的视频播放器,我需要做些什么特定的清单?
答案 0 :(得分:0)
你需要为你的应用程序定义Intent Filetrs,这样android会为你想要的特定Intent注册你的应用程序,所以下次当用户点击任何Item时,android会打开一个Picker来选择可以处理那些意图的特定应用程序,请在这里阅读。
http://developer.android.com/guide/components/intents-filters.html,对于您的情况,尤其是您在最明确的活动处理游戏中定义了以下内容。
<intent-filter>
<action android:name="android.intent.action.VIEW" />
<data android:mimeType="video/*" />
</intent-filter>